England and New Zealand Face Off in Second Women's T20 at Canterbury

Hello! The cricket action moves to Canterbury today where England and New Zealand will compete in their second T20 international and fifth warm-up match ahead of the World Cup starting on June 12. The current series record stands at England win; New Zealand win; washout; England win.

Viewers can tune in to the post-match analysis of the previous game, featuring Ian Ward and Simon Doull. They discussed the evolving England squad dynamics, noting that Sophie Ecclestone is no longer guaranteed a place, with Linsey Smith considered indispensable and Tilly Corteen-Coleman emerging as a strong contender.
